Post by: modern algebra on November 04, 2008, 05:17:35 AM
If it's in a database, as that one was, use the report button and we will move it out of the database if the resources linked to in the broken link is the only object of value in the thread. This is just so that the Databases do not become cluttered with garbage. Otherwise, there is no point in deleting old threads.
